A comedy web series developed by a group of undergraduate Temple University filmmakers has been nominated for a 2014 Philly Geek Award.
According to a new study headed by Gil Yosipovitch, director of the Temple Itch Center, asking patients if a suspicious skin lesion is painful or itchy may help doctors decide whether the spot is likely to be cancerous.

Graduate student Michelle Andrews received the Best Conference Paper Award at the 2014 American Marketing Association Summer Marketing Educators' Conferece in San Francisco.
